Make no mistake that the Valkyrie Drive series has nearly out-done the Senran Kagura series as far as fan service goes in a very short time (which is quite a feat,) but VD: Bhikkhuni has some tricks up it’s sleeve to make it transcend the silly and over-the-top fan service that Takaki is known for, while still maintaining the familiar elements that fans love.Īs far as gameplay, instead of being a Dynasty Warriors-style simple hack and slash game like the Senran Kagura or Ikki Tousen games, Bhikkhuni features a lot more skill-based combos and maneuvers that involve precise timing, much closer along the lines of games like Ninja Gaiden, Devil May Cry, Bayonetta, or Onechanbara. This may give you some idea of what to expect from the aesthetics of the game, given his previous work with abundant comical fan service and over-endowed female characters. One of the most recent major releases is Valkyrie Drive Bhikkhuni, a part of the Valkyrie Drive triple-threat media project that started late last year, including an anime series (VD: Mermaid,) a smart phone social game (VD: Siren) and this fast-paced action game for PS Vita, Bhikkhuni.īhikkhuni is brought to us by Marvelous Games, and directed by veteran Kenichiro Takaki, who was the main director on their Ikki Tousen games, Half-Minute Hero games, and most relevantly, the entire Senran Kagura series.

The variety of games being released is also vast, but unfortunately, not many of them are set for release outside of Japan. While the PS Vita may be winding down or being relegated to almost all digital or indie releases in 2016 as far as the Western world is concerned, Sony’s handheld is still pumping out fully featured physical releases for quite a few games in Japan with no signs of slowing down.
